chemstyle is intended as a successor to the LaTeX package provided by 
the rsc bundle.  The chemstyle package provides an extensible system 
for formatting chemistry documents according to the conventions of a 
number of leading journals.  It also provides some handy chemistry-related 
macros.

chemstyle is a much enhanced package compared to rsc, and users of the 
later are strongly encouraged to migrate to chemstyle.  All of the 
additional macros in the rsc LaTeX package are present in chemstyle.
